About Teleskope Teleskope is redefining data security for the AI era with the only dedicated platform that combines precise visibility with automated remediation. Teleskope continuously scans, catalogs and classifies data in-motion and at-rest while automating policy-based actions, helping organizations proactively manage data sprawl while securely enabling AI adoption. Fresh off our $25 million Series A round, Teleskope is entering a high-growth phase backed by top-tier investors and exceptional product-market fit. About the role We are seeking a highly motivated Product Designer to join our team. As the sole product designer at Teleskope, you will own end-to-end design across all of Teleskope’s products. You will collaborate closely with our Product Management and Engineering leads to influence product direction and ship high quality experiences to our customer base. This is a hybrid role requiring 3+ days in-office in New York City. What You'll Do: - Lead the design process for 0->1 products, balancing user experience, feasibility, and business needs. - Translate ambiguous, complex and technical problems into intuitive experiences. - Conduct user research to deeply understand our users’ needs and inform product strategy and design decisions. - Partner cross-functionally with PMs, Engineering, Data Science, and customer-facing teams to help define the product direction and roadmap, and translate designs to implementation. - Build prototypes and lead activities to communicate product behavior to stakeholders and gain internal and external alignment. - Own, maintain and expand our design system and practices, holding our product to a high bar for design quality and craft. - From time to time, support design needs across the company, including Marketing & Brand Design.
